Answer:
225 square meters
Step-by-step explanation:
Here, we want to get the area of the given shape
The area is a trapezoid and the formula for the area of a trapezoid is;
A = 1/2 (a + b)h
where a and b are the parallel sides
a = 11 m and b = 19 m
h is the height and it is = 15 m
so we have the area of the shape as;
A = 1/2(11 + 19)15
A = 1/2(30)(15)
A = 15 * 15
A = 225 square meters
